Background technology
Seed is phanerogamous breeding system, is played an important role to continuing species.The germination process of seed includes root
The growth with bud is sprouted in portion, but under field conditions (factors), due to the allelopathy of many plants, causes plant seed germination and seedling
Growth is suppressed even dead.But seed is sprouted and growth of seedling differs greatly between different cultivars, different plants, to periphery
The response condition of vegetation allelopathy is also variant, has large effect to agricultural production.
Traditional seed is sprouted and growth of seedling research device, and more with soil, vermiculite etc. as medium, bottom of device is closed,
Excessive moisture can not be discharged, maximum water holding capacity this standard can not be met, and can not be simulated when periodically adding water
Rainwater landing under natural conditions, causes experiment impacted because of water stress.And in research volatile allelopathic
When, because container is not belonging to airtight condition, variable concentrations also can have a certain impact each other, cause the failure of an experiment.And need
Will using incubator could meet experiment it is temperature required, so to test equipment needed thereby it is more.
Utility model content
The purpose of this utility model is to provide a kind of Novel seed to sprout and growth of seedling greenhouse type cultivation container, to solve
The problem proposed in certainly above-mentioned background technology.
For achieving the above object, the utility model provides following technical scheme:
A kind of Novel seed is sprouted and growth of seedling greenhouse type cultivates container,
Including superstructure, the superstructure is the internal truncated cone-shaped structure for sky, and the top of the superstructure is
Roundlet, the bottom of the superstructure is great circle;
Including water filling ventilation device, the water filling ventilation device is to lack bottom surface and the internal conical structure for sky,
The surface of the water filling ventilation device is provided with multiple precipitation holes, and the water filling ventilation device stands upside down and is arranged on the superstructure
Interior, the rounded face of the water filling ventilation device overlaps with the top;
Including central structure, the central structure is internal for empty cylindrical structure, the upper end of the central structure
It is connected with the bottom of the superstructure, cultivate soil is placed in the central structure;Division center can meet normal plant
Maximum height of the thing growth of seedling required for 7 days.
Including polycrystalline substance, the polycrystalline substance is the internal truncated cone-shaped structure for sky, and the top of the polycrystalline substance is
Great circle, the bottom of the polycrystalline substance is roundlet, and multiple treatment holes, the polycrystalline substance are provided with the top of the polycrystalline substance
Top outer be provided with screw socket, the bottom inside of the central structure is provided with screw socket, the top of the polycrystalline substance and institute
The bottom for stating central structure screws connection;
Including lid, the lid bottom surface covers installs with the top of the superstructure.Lid lid of the present utility model
After upper, whole container of cultivating is in closed state, during research volatile allelopathic, will not be different dense inside and outside container because cultivating
Growth of the volatile allelopathic of degree on plant produces impact.
Specifically, the sidewall slope angle of the water filling ventilation device is 60 °.
Specifically, the sidewall slope angle of the superstructure is 45 °.
Specifically, the sidewall slope angle of the polycrystalline substance is 10 °.
Specifically, from top to down annular is provided with 10 row's precipitation holes on the water filling ventilation device surface, and first row is 60
Precipitation hole, second row is 55 precipitation holes, and the 3rd row is 50 precipitation holes, and the 4th row is 45 precipitation holes, and the 5th row is 40
Precipitation hole, the 6th row is 35 precipitation holes, and the 7th row is 30 precipitation holes, and the 8th row is 25 precipitation holes, and the 9th row is 20
Precipitation hole, the tenth row is 15 precipitation holes, and the adjacent interval two-by-two in the precipitation hole often arranged is identical, the precipitation hole it is a diameter of
2mm.Water filling ventilation device adopts such structure setting to land for the rainwater under this cultivation container simulating natural condition, so
Pattern avoid because of water stress on cultural aim produce impact.
Specifically, 8 treatment holes are provided with the top of polycrystalline substance and annular is surrounded, adjacent drainage described two-by-two
Hole interval is identical, a diameter of 3mm of the treatment hole.Polycrystalline substance is ponding position, can collect excessive moisture in soil, full
The sufficient soil moisture maximum volume of holding, does not cause impact of the water stress to seed.
Specifically, the superstructure, the water filling ventilation device, the central structure, the polycrystalline substance and described
Lid is the transparent plastic that thickness is 0.5mm-1mm.It is convenient to be observed to cultivating container interior change.
